Output 24c396822c1b6afbb73f9439d07ed693768f373e7c81f65dd3023ac3524b9a28:28

value
7657519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b00e57c8d953c0b8e65a8d5bf5da85437c10858 OP_EQUAL
address
MAMwYtrJDkbKMSmwSM8JUprBZNRtaqDZ4e
transaction
24c396822c1b6afbb73f9439d07ed693768f373e7c81f65dd3023ac3524b9a28
spent
true